Once again, the solution is Google Contacts, and it’s basically the same process as you’d use to restore contacts on an Android device. It’s easy to rewind the clock if you accidentally deleted contacts in your Gmail account and need to restore them later on, though you’ll be limited to backups of information within the past 30 days.
